Embodiment 2
[0043] Embodiment 2, as attached figure 2 As shown, this embodiment discloses an insulation monitoring system for instantaneous ground faults in a DC power supply system, wherein the insulation monitoring host further includes a host master control unit, a voltage acquisition unit, a bus resistance adjustment unit, a host communication display unit, an alarm unit, and a host A power supply unit, the main control unit of the main engine is respectively connected with the voltage acquisition unit, the bus resistance adjustment unit, the alarm unit and the communication display unit of the main engine, and the power supply unit of the main engine supplies power for the insulation monitoring main engine.

Embodiment 3
[0056] Embodiment 3, as attached Figure 10 As shown, this embodiment discloses a DC power supply system standby instantaneous ground fault insulation monitoring system, wherein the monitoring auxiliary machine further includes the main control unit of the auxiliary machine, the communication display unit of the auxiliary machine, the storage unit of the auxiliary machine and the power supply unit of the auxiliary machine, and the auxiliary machine The main control unit of the machine is respectively connected with the storage unit of the auxiliary machine and the communication display unit of the auxiliary machine, and the power supply unit of the auxiliary machine supplies power for monitoring the auxiliary machine.
